COUNCIL TURNED DOWN DEPUTATION

Aberdeen City Council turned down a request to hear directly from the Cyrenians in relation to the cut of £880k from their budget. (So the submission is attached).

Paul Hannan, Chief Executive said, "It is extremely disappointing that this Council who is urging groups to talk to them won't allow groups like the Cyrenians a mere 10 minutes to continue to argue their case".

Not only did the Council not listen to deputations but they dispersed all the questions and motions about the cuts to various Committees over the coming weeks. "I think they are using this as a tactic to dissipate the effects of the protests against the cuts", said Paul Hannan, "and they might think that by put off dealing with these questions and motions for several weeks that momentum will be lost from the massed protests last weekend."

The Cyrenians service users and staff are bitterly disappointed that the voices of the disadvantaged are again not being heard.
